Birthday messages for your granddaughter: 10 to write or borrow

A birthday message for your granddaughter should name one real detail, not offer a general wish. Start with who in the family she reminds you of, and why and say why it matters. You can send the 10 examples below as written, but replacing one detail with your own memory will make it personal.

10 birthday messages for your granddaughter

  1. Warm
    You have your great-grandmother's way of looking at people. She would have been delighted. Happy birthday.
  2. Warm
    I told all my friends about what you did this year. They are all very impressed. Happy birthday.
  3. Heartfelt
    I am proud of you and there is nothing at all attached to it. Happy birthday.
  4. Heartfelt
    You are kind to the very old and the very young, which is the true test. Happy birthday.
  5. Short
    Happy birthday, darling. All my love.
  6. Short
    So proud of you. Always. Happy birthday.
  7. Nostalgic
    At your age I was significantly less impressive than you are. Happy birthday.
  8. Warm
    You have changed this family by arriving in it. Happy birthday.
  9. Proud
    I have watched you become someone quite remarkable. Happy birthday.
  10. Heartfelt
    You are one of the very good things. Happy birthday.

What actually works in a birthday message to your granddaughter

How big she has got is a remark about the passage of time. Who she resembles in this family, and what that person was like, is a piece of history only you can hand over.

The useful question is not what to wish them but what you have noticed about them in the last year. A birthday message that contains one observation outperforms one that contains three wishes.

Timing and etiquette for a birthday message to your granddaughter

Sent on the day is better than sent perfectly. A message that arrives three days late apologising for its lateness spends its first line on you rather than them.

Details only you would know about your granddaughter

Who in the family she reminds you of, and why is usually the fastest way in. Swap one general phrase in any message above for one of these and the borrowed line becomes yours - your granddaughter will recognize it immediately, which is the entire point.

  • Who in the family she reminds you of, and why
  • Something you have watched her become good at
  • A thing she said that you repeated to your friends
  • How she is with the very old and the very young
  • A quality of hers that skipped a generation
  • Something you did at her age that she would find surprising
  • A hope you have for her that is not an instruction
  • The way she has changed the family by arriving in it

What goes wrong when people write to granddaughters

  • Only saying how big she has got

    It is the standard grandparent line and it is about the passage of time rather than about her.

  • Making it about the past

    Nostalgia is welcome. Pair it with an observation about who she is now.

  • Adding an instruction

    The unique value of a grandparent's approval is that it has no conditions on it. Keep it that way.

Common questions

What is the best birthday message for your granddaughter?
Pick one real detail - who in the family she reminds you of, and why - and build two or three sentences around it. A grandparent can offer something a parent structurally cannot: approval with nothing attached to it, which is why a message that could only have been written to your granddaughter outperforms a longer, more polished one that could go to anyone.
What should you not write to your granddaughter?
Avoid only saying how big she has got. It is the standard grandparent line and it is about the passage of time rather than about her.
How long should a birthday message be?
Three to five sentences is the natural length for a card. Open with something specific, put the sincere line in the middle where it is protected, and close warmly rather than dramatically.
How do you make a birthday message sound personal rather than copied?
Change one detail to something only you would know. Take any message here and replace its general noun with something you have watched her become good at. That single substitution is what separates a message that sounds borrowed from one that sounds like you wrote it.
